Points to Ask Paralegal Colleges

Texarkana Arkansas legal library in attorney's officeNow that you have a better idea regarding what paralegals do and what training choices are available, you can begin the process of evaluating schools. But considering that there are so many programs offered at junior and community colleges in the Texarkana AR area, as well as trade and vocational schools, you need to know what questions to ask so that you can compare each one. This is especially true if you add all of the online paralegal certificate and degree programs also. If you are like the majority of prospective students, you will begin by searching for schools within driving distance and then comparing their tuition. But as we have previously covered, there are other crucial factors to consider as well, such as accreditation and the reputation of the schools. So let's take a look at some of the questions you should be asking the schools you are researching so that you can thoroughly vet each one and make your ultimate selection.

Is the Paralegal Training Accredited? The paralegal program and school that you choose should be accredited by a reputable organization such as the American Bar Association. If it is an online school, it may also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ance education. Accreditation will not only certify that the training you will receive will be of the highest quality, but it will show potential employers that you are a qualified professional as well. A number of Texarkana AR law firms will only hire entry level paralegals that have graduated from an accredited program. Also, financial aid and student loans are often available only for accredited programs.

What's the Program's Reputation? Investigate what the rankings and reputations are for the legal assistant schools you are contemplating. This is of particular importance if you are new to the profession with no previous experience, since employers will have to rely on the quality of your education exclusively. Checking that the program you select is accredited is an excellent first step. Checking school rating services can help verify school quality of education and rankings as well. You can also call a few Texarkana AR law practices that you may have an interest in working for after graduation and ask which schools they recommend. Keep in mind that even if a school is not the most highly rated, its paralegal program may still have an exceptional reputation.

Does the Program Provide Internships? Internship programs give students an opportunity to experience working in a law firm or other legal operation while remaining in school. They can also present a means for students to start creating contacts within the Texarkana AR legal field. Find out if the paralegal programs you are considering offer internship programs, particularly in areas of the law that you are most interested in entering upon graduation.

Is Job Placement Assistance available? You will most likely wish to secure employment quickly after graduating, but getting that first job in a new profession can be difficult without help. Find out if the paralegal programs you are considering have job placement programs and what their success rates are. High and rapid placement rates are an excellent sign that the schools have substantial networks and good relationships with Arkansas legal services employers. It also substantiates that their students are well regarded and sought after.

Where is the Campus Located? Since laws vary from state to state, it may be a good idea to select a paralegal school domiciled in Arkansas or the state where you wish to practice after graduating. In addition, it will be necessary to develop relationships in the area legal community, perhaps through an internship program. This is all the more justification to obtain your education in the community where you want to practice. Also, if you attend classes at a community college, many charge an increased tuition for students that reside outside of their districts. So you may wish to initially investigate those schools that are within the Texarkana AR region.

What is the Entire Expense? Paralegal schools can differ in price based on the credential obtained and the length of training furnished. However, tuition will not be the only cost for your training. Don't forget to add the cost of supplies, books and commuting to classes to your budget as well. Financial aid may be obtainable to help minimize some of the expense, so don't forget to talk to the school's financial aid department to find out what is offered in Texarkana AR. Naturally if you opt to attend an online school, some of these supplementary costs, such as for commuting, might be decreased or eliminated.

Do the Classes Accommodate your Schedule? Numerous paralegal students keep working while receiving their training and need flexibility to schedule classes. If you can only attend weekend or evening classes near Texarkana AR, make sure classes are available at those times. Also, if you can only attend on a part time basis, make sure that the program you enroll in provides that option. Last, inquire what the protocol is for making up missed classes due to work, illness or family emergencies.
